TeraWatt developing I-10 network of electric heavy-duty charging centers

Green Car Congress

The I-10 Electric Corridor will consist of multiple facilities, called TeraWatt Charging Centers, that will be spread across California, Arizona, and New Mexico. The TeraWatt Charging Centers are located approximately 150 miles apart to support the mileage range of commercially available electric trucks.

Mexico grants Monsanto approval to plant large-scale GM corn fields

Green Car Congress

The Mexican Secretariat of Agriculture (SAGARPA) has approved the planting of genetically modified (GM) corn fields on a large commercial scale. This is the first time GM corn will have been planted on a large commercial scale in Mexico.

Suburban Propane Partners taking 39% stake in DME producer Oberon Fuels; rDME/propane blends

Green Car Congress

With recent grant funding from the California Energy Commission, Oberon is developing rDME for a novel use: a blending agent with propane. Suburban Propane will have the exclusive rights to work with Oberon to market and sell rDME and rDME/propane blends in the United States, Canada and Mexico. Earlier post.).
